[HTML][HTML] The Caspase-1 Digestome Identifies the Glycolysis Pathway as a Target during Infection and Septic Shock*♦
Caspase-1 is an essential effector of inflammation, pyroptosis, and septic shock. Few
caspase-1 substrates have been identified to date, and these substrates do not account for
its wide range of actions. To understand the function of caspase-1, we initiated the
systematic identification of its cellular substrates. Using the diagonal gel proteomic
approach, we identified 41 proteins that are directly cleaved by caspase-1. Among these
were chaperones, cytoskeletal and translation machinery proteins, and proteins involved in …
